1. When the New York Yankees win 13 out of 13 games, on what kind of reinforcement schedule do they have their fans? ___________

_____________ 2. For every 3 correct responses on his match-to-sample task, Joey gets a small spoonful of butterscotch pudding. ________________________

Answer:

Continuous schedule

Fixed-ratio schedule (intermittent)

Explanation:

A continuous schedule of reinforcement reinforces every correct or appropriate target behaviour. This is the case of the first example, as every single time the New York Yankees play, they win. It is very likely that the fans will start to believe that the Yankees win every time they play. On the other hand, Joey is on an intermittent schedule. Specifically, he follows a fixed-ratio schedule, as he receives a reward when he gets to the third correct answer. In other words, a reinforcer is presented contingent on a specific number of correct responses.

In a democratic society, parties, elections, interest groups and the media are all examples of __________ between the preference
weqwewe [10]

Answer:

linkage institutions

Explanation:

<u>Linkage institution is the structure within the society which connects people to centralized authority or government.</u>

The four main types of the linkage institutions are:

  • Interest groups - The groups which exist with primary mission of protecting concerns about a relevant topic are known as interest groups. Such groups represent issues of people.
  • Political parties - Political parties are most divisive type of the inkage institutions. The parties tend to be bit more general in the beliefs as compared to the interest groups.
  • Media - Media is newspapers, television, books, internet or other forums. The citizens can find out tremendous amount of knowledge about political process.
  • Elections - They give the power to the citizens to elect their government and also provide a lot of information to the citizens.
